Top Ice Cream Shops



I Scream, You Scream! We've got the scoop on the very best ice cream parlors in the Hudson Valley!

It's hard not to love all July has to offer when the list includes fireworks, barbecues, sunny skies and... National Ice Cream Moth!

Whether you are looking to try a new flavor or indulge in an old favorite, we have rounded up the best of the best in each county to give you a delicious guide of the best ice cream shops in the Hudson Valley!

DUTCHESS COUNTY

Holy Cow

7270 S. Broadway, Red Hook

Even in the dead of winter, Holy Cow is hoppin’. Whether it’s January or July, people flock here to enjoy generous portions of all sorts of treats. The affordable prices ensure people who take advantage of the yearlong schedule don’t have to sacrifice their wallets.

ORANGE COUNTY

Bellvale Farms Creamery

1390 Route 17A, Warwick

This barn- style creamery is located at the top of Mt. Peter (yes, you can hike or drive!) and has quite a spectacular view! The specialty flavors and homemade ice cream and waffle cones feature fresh ingredients grown right on the farm makes the ice cream here some of the freshest you will ever taste.

SULLIVAN COUNTY

Quickway Twin Cone

Rt. 17K, Bloomingburg

A quick and easy stop on your way through the Catskills, Twin Cone is a popular stop through town. A large variety of flavors, banana splits and other frozen treats.

ULSTER COUNTY

Boice Brothers Dairy

62 Oneil St., Kingston

Talk about a Hudson Valley staple, Boice Brothers Dairy has been around for more than 100 years. Their century-long presence in the community is no accident, as their fresh, locally-sourced treats have satisfied generation after generation.
